Introduction <br /> This report has been prepared at the request of Kymera Construction in support ofa2-lot short Plat fora <br /> site located on the west side of Rainer Drive Everett,Washington in the NW'/4 ofthe SW'/4 Section 7, <br /> Township 28 North,Range 06 East W.M. The site address is 7702 Rainer Drive,Everett WA.(Parcel <br /> #003936-001-005-00) (Refer to Site Location and Vicinity Map). <br /> This report addresses the drainage report contents and organization of MR 1 to MR 9 per DOE 2014 <br /> Stormwater Management Manual as adopted by the City of Everett. Specifically we have designed the <br /> drainage using the LID applications as outlined in Volume 1, Chapter 2, Table 2.5.1 of the DOE 2014 <br /> Stormwater Management Manual. <br /> Project Overview <br /> The project consists of construction of a 2-lot short plat on a 0.45 acre site.The existing lot currently has <br /> an existing home and shop.The majority of the site cover is lawn and some trees.The existing frontage <br /> consists of 12-feet of pavement and 6-ft gravel shoulders.Located at the rear of the site is a buffer area <br /> the will be contained and a native growth protection area and protected from further development. <br /> Once developed,the site will add a new single family home and driveway, with a total of 4,995 sf of <br /> new impervious area in the form of2,450 sf for the home,walkway and patio.The parking and driveway <br /> will account for the 1,770 sf.And the half street improvements make up the remaining 775 sf.The <br /> existing home and shop will remain. <br /> Since the proposed site improvements are 4,995 sf in size and are under the 5,000 sf threshold, <br /> per Volume 1, Figure 2.1, flow control and water quality are not required and Low Impact <br /> Development standards utilizing a dispersal trench will be used to address drainage runoff from the site <br /> improvements. <br /> Half street frontage improvements on Rainer Drive in the form of 18-feet of pavement,curb,gutters and <br /> 5-ft sidewalks will be required <br /> The soils logs dug for the site, showed the upper portion of the site had brown sandy loam with <br /> evidence of mottling at about 31 inches and the lower half of the site was dark silt loam with seepage <br /> noted at 25-inches both areas were not suitable for infiltration. <br /> Conditions of Approval Summary <br /> The City will issue the Conditions of approval once the project has been reviewed and approved. <br /> Kymera 2-Lot SP Full Drainage Report <br /> Revised:April 21,2018 Page 2 <br />
